What is Semaglutide?
[Semaglutide Delivery](https://graph.org/How-The-10-Worst-Semaglutide-Supplier-Failures-Of-All-Time-Could-Have-Been-Prevented-02-22) is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onist, which simulates the natural hormonal agent GLP-1 that the body produces. GLP-1 is associated with glucose metabolic process, stimulating insulin secretion, inhibiting glucagon release, and slowing stomach emptying. The main indications for Semaglutide are:

Semaglutide works by:
Increasing Insulin Secretion: It promotes insulin release from the pancreas in response to high blood glucose levels.Decreasing Glucagon Secretion: It inhibits the release of glucagon, a hormone that raises blood glucose levels.Slowing Gastric Emptying: Slower stomach emptying adds to extended feelings of fullness, assisting in weight loss.Dosing Information
Semaglutide is readily available in 2 formulations as a prescription: for diabetes management and persistent weight management.
Table 2: Dosing Guidelines for SemaglutideSignPreliminary DoseUpkeep DoseMaximum DoseType 2 Diabetes0.25 mg once weekly0.5 mg once weekly1.0 mg once weeklyPersistent Weight Management0.25 mg when weekly2.4 mg when weekly2.4 mg as soon as weeklyAdministration
Semaglutide is administered by means of subcutaneous injection in the abdomen, thigh, or upper arm. Clients need to be educated on correct injection techniques and the significance of sticking to their dosing schedule.
Adverse effects
While lots of clients tolerate [Semaglutide Prescription](https://graph.org/10-Quality-Semaglutide-Tricks-All-Experts-Recommend-02-22) well, it is crucial to be aware of prospective negative effects, which may consist of:
Gastrointestinal Issues: N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and constipation are amongst the most common.Pancreatitis: In rare cases, there is a danger of developing pancreatitis.Hypoglycemia: This can occur, especially if utilized with other diabetes medications.Increased Heart Rate: Some patients may experience a boost in heart rate.List of Common Side EffectsNauseaDiarrheaVomitingConstipationStomach painFatigueWho Should Not Use Semaglutide?
Certain populations must avoid Semaglutide, consisting of:
Individuals with an individual or family history of medullary thyroid cancer (MTC).Clients with Multiple Endocrine Neoplasia syndrome type 2 (MEN 2).Those who are hypersensitive to Semaglutide or any of its elements.Pregnant or breastfeeding ladies should talk to their doctor thoroughly.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1.
